Putting it on the internet and allowing players to use their 'phones is tacit acceptance of players getting updates, as far as I'm concerned.
General sportsmanship would include making sure the rest of the table know, but that box seems to have been ticked.
Streaming it in full view of the table a few mins later would be weird, surely? Which would you be watching?!
